A mixture of 4-chloro-N-(4-cyano-2,5-difluorobenzyl)-N-((1R,2R)-2-(hydroxymethyl)cyclohexyl)benzenesulfonamide (320 mg, 0.70 mmol) (Example 25), hydroxylamine hydrochloride (247 mg, 3.5 mmol), and triethylamine (488 uL, 3.5 mmol) was refluxed in 8 mL ethanol for 3 h. The reaction was concentrated and the residue was partitioned between ethyl acetate and sat. sodium bicarbonate solution. The organic layer was dried over magnesium sulfate and concentrated. The crude intermediate was stirred in 5 mL triethylorthoformate with three drops of boron trifluoride etherate at room temperature overnight. The reaction was purified by flash chromatography on silica gel with 0 to 60% ethyl acetate in hexane to yield 4-chloro-N-(2,5-difluoro-4-(1,2,4-oxadiazol-3-yl)benzyl)-N-((1R,2R)-2-(hydroxymethyl)cyclohexyl)benzenesulfonamide (250 mg, 71%). 1H NMR (400 MHz, CDCl3) δ ppm 8.81 (s, 1H), 7.70-7.79 (m, 3H), 7.58 (dd, J=10.20, 5.92 Hz, 1H), 7.50 (d, J=8.56 Hz, 2H), 4.54 (d, J=15.60 Hz, 1H), 4.41 (d, J=15.60 Hz, 1H), 3.64 (td, J=7.93, 3.78 Hz, 2H), 3.14 (t, J=10.58 Hz, 1H), 2.52 (br. s., 1H), 1.58-1.74 (m, 3H), 1.45-1.53 (m, 2H), 1.02-1.26 (m, 4H). Analytical HPLC R.T.=22.92 min. MS [M+H]+=498. HRMS [M+H] calc'd 498.1066, found 498.1087. Chiral LC: R.T.=9.84 min., 99% ee. Optical rotation: [α]=−36.66°, CHCl3 (c=4.29 mg/mL).
